I wondered why they were doing this if they already had the Daytona SP3 which is a mid V12, but this honestly makes sense. That V6 won LeMans, these are supposed to be dedicated performance cars and often incorporate shit from their racing program. The 288 GTO was a homologation special, F40 was using carbon fiber, F50 had an "F1" V12, blah blah blah.

>>28048757
In the early 2000's, Ferrari was winning with V10-powered F1 cars and they still stuck an NA V12 in the Enzo. They should have thrown a hybridized version of their current 12-cylinder engine in there. Not that it would have made this car any less ugly, but at least it would stand out in a market that is increasingly (in fact, almost exclusively) hybridized forced induction powertrains.
